CLARION KEEPS PSAC PLAYOFF HOPES ALIVE

Nov. 1, 2008

Box Score

CLARION - Leeann Higginbotham and Kellie Bartman each had 10 kills to lead the Clarion University women's volleyball team to a 3-0 win over visiting Mercyhurst Saturday afternoon at Tippin Gym.

With the victory the Golden Eagles keep their PSAC Playoff hopes alive. Clarion can clinch a PSAC playoff berth with a win at Slippery Rock next Saturday.

The Golden Eagles had an easy 25-16 win in the first set before getting a 26-24 win the second set and a 25-20 win in the third and deciding set.

Amanda Gough had 28 assists for Clarion, while Higginbotham added three blocks. Rhianon Brady led the defense with 14 digs, and Gough added 10.

Clarion (16-13 overall, 5-6 PSAC-West) is at Alderson-Broaddus Tuesday in a non-conference match.
